Difference between revisions of "Jmol testpage"
From NMReDATA
(→this does not work) |
|||
(13 intermediate revisions by the same user not shown) | |||
Line 19: | Line 19: | ||
<jmolFile>Chair.cml</jmolFile> | <jmolFile>Chair.cml</jmolFile> | ||
</nowiki></code> | </nowiki></code> | ||
+ | == this also works... == | ||
<jmol> | <jmol> | ||
Line 25: | Line 26: | ||
</jmolApplet> | </jmolApplet> | ||
</jmol> | </jmol> | ||
− | == this | + | <code><nowiki> |
− | + | <jmol> | |
+ | <jmolApplet> | ||
+ | <uploadedFileContents>Chair.cml</uploadedFileContents> | ||
+ | </jmolApplet> | ||
+ | </jmol> | ||
+ | </nowiki></code> | ||
+ | == this also works... == | ||
<jmol> | <jmol> | ||
<jmolApplet> | <jmolApplet> | ||
<name>C</name> | <name>C</name> | ||
<color>lightGray</color> | <color>lightGray</color> | ||
− | <size> | + | <size>400</size> |
− | <caption>demo</caption> | + | <caption>demo - note: needs at least one char on first line of inline content</caption> |
− | <inlineContents> | + | <inlineContents> |
+ | Menthol | ||
OpenBabel02151916433D | OpenBabel02151916433D | ||
Line 101: | Line 109: | ||
M END | M END | ||
</inlineContents> | </inlineContents> | ||
+ | </jmolApplet> | ||
+ | |||
+ | <jmolButton> | ||
+ | <script> spacefill on </script> | ||
+ | <text> spacefill </text> | ||
+ | <target> C </target> | ||
+ | </jmolButton> | ||
+ | |||
+ | <jmolLink> | ||
+ | <script> spacefill 2% </script> | ||
+ | <text> ball and stick </text> | ||
+ | <target> C </target> | ||
+ | </jmolLink> | ||
+ | |||
+ | <jmolCheckbox> | ||
+ | <scriptWhenChecked> spin on </scriptWhenChecked> | ||
+ | <scriptWhenUnchecked> spin off </scriptWhenUnchecked> | ||
+ | <checked> false </checked> | ||
+ | <text> spin </text> | ||
+ | <target> C </target> | ||
+ | </jmolCheckbox> | ||
+ | |||
+ | <jmolMenu> | ||
+ | <target> C </target> | ||
+ | <item> | ||
+ | <text> color CPK </text> | ||
+ | <checked> true </checked> | ||
+ | <script> color cpk </script> | ||
+ | </item> | ||
+ | <item> | ||
+ | <text> blue </text> | ||
+ | <script> color dodgerBlue </script> | ||
+ | </item> | ||
+ | <item> | ||
+ | <text> green </text> | ||
+ | <script> color green </script> | ||
+ | </item> | ||
+ | </jmolMenu> | ||
+ | |||
+ | <jmolRadioGroup> | ||
+ | <target> C </target> | ||
+ | <vertical>false</vertical> | ||
+ | <item> | ||
+ | <text> color CPK </text> | ||
+ | <checked> true </checked> | ||
+ | <script> color cpk </script> | ||
+ | </item> | ||
+ | <item> | ||
+ | <text> blue </text> | ||
+ | <script> color dodgerBlue </script> | ||
+ | </item> | ||
+ | <item> | ||
+ | <text> green </text> | ||
+ | <script> color green </script> | ||
+ | </item> | ||
+ | </jmolRadioGroup> | ||
+ | </jmol> | ||
+ | |||
+ | == Using script == | ||
+ | <jmol> | ||
+ | |||
+ | <jmolApplet> | ||
+ | <name>A</name> | ||
+ | <title>This box might hold a 3D model</title> | ||
+ | <color>blueTint</color> | ||
+ | <size>500</size> | ||
+ | <script> echo Hi there! </script> | ||
+ | </jmolApplet> | ||
+ | </jmol> | ||
+ | |||
+ | |||
+ | <nowiki> | ||
+ | <jmol> | ||
+ | <jmolApplet> | ||
+ | <name>A</name> | ||
+ | <title>This box might hold a 3D model</title> | ||
+ | <color>blueTint</color> | ||
+ | <size>500</size> | ||
+ | <script> echo Hi there! </script> | ||
+ | </jmolApplet> | ||
+ | </jmol></nowiki> | ||
+ | |||
+ | </tr> | ||
+ | |||
+ | == Using urlContents == | ||
+ | <jmol> | ||
+ | <jmolApplet> | ||
+ | <name>B</name> | ||
+ | <title>A file retrieved from the PDB</title> | ||
+ | <caption>Murine adipocyte lipid binding protein at pH 4.5 (1AB0.pdb)</caption> | ||
+ | <color>blueTint</color> | ||
+ | <size>300</size> | ||
+ | <urlContents> https://files.rcsb.org/download/1ab0.pdb.gz </urlContents> | ||
+ | <pspeed>2</pspeed> | ||
+ | <controls>spin popup</controls> | ||
</jmolApplet> | </jmolApplet> | ||
</jmol> | </jmol> |
Latest revision as of 08:24, 4 March 2019
Note that I could not find a
includes/mime.types
file in main wiki folder ...
- Newer MW versions locate that in
includes/libs/mime/mime.types
I may be related: I could not manage to allow the upload of .sdf .mol . But .cml files works (I followed these instructions)
this works
<jmolSmiles>aspirin</jmolSmiles>
<jmolFile>Chair.cml</jmolFile>
this also works...
<jmol>
<jmolApplet>
<uploadedFileContents>Chair.cml</uploadedFileContents>
</jmolApplet>
</jmol>
this also works...
demo - note: needs at least one char on first line of inline content
|
Using script
This box might hold a 3D model |
<jmol> <jmolApplet> <name>A</name> <title>This box might hold a 3D model</title> <color>blueTint</color> <size>500</size> <script> echo Hi there! </script> </jmolApplet> </jmol>
</tr>
Using urlContents
A file retrieved from the PDB |
Murine adipocyte lipid binding protein at pH 4.5 (1AB0.pdb)
|